Deal Details
I don't post on here often so I'm not sure how slick this deal it. But it was similar to a deal a few weeks ago that a lot of people liked.

You get a "free" battery, but the receipt has you paying for the battery and lowering the price of the tool. Then you just return the battery and keep the tool at the reduced price.

The tool then cost you $138.73, which is a 40% price drop.
